Output 56df8b78496136262a4d8824251305d5e0b7d5ab16fd003446a1da63f4490e8d:1

value
28156170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65e5ed92c35d25868e90e484c8e9462e4b6aee82 OP_EQUAL
address
MHBwvV2TjHXxvNP1jHyLWKuCLGbVtkHK4x
transaction
56df8b78496136262a4d8824251305d5e0b7d5ab16fd003446a1da63f4490e8d
spent
true